SABIC has recently announced a polypropylene product development breakthrough by introducing SABIC® PP FPC55 into the European Packaging market during the AMI Thin Wall Packaging 2008 event in Cologne from 28th till 30th October. The new innovative grade is developed to satisfy specific needs of today's injection moulding market, requiring improved conversion efficiency and value for money. The new SABIC® PP FPC55 offers faster moulding cycles with excellent flow behaviour and an exceptional balance of impact and stiffness, allowing for thinner wall options. This significantly improves the conversion economics for the manufacturers in the packaging industry which is otherwise characterised by cost pressure due to rising energy prices and a low demand in a mature market.
SABIC® PP FPC55 brings highest value on high speed equipment and incorporates an additive package that improves performance considerably. The increased crystallization speed enables short cooling times, which results in a more efficient conversion. This new grade is of special interest to the Thin Wall Packaging, Pails and Containers, Caps and Closures markets, where excellent flow and reduced cycle time are essential.
